SailPoint Inc. reported Q1 2026 earnings per share of $0.08, slightly below the consensus estimate of $0.0811, representing a –1.36% surprise. Revenue figures were not disclosed in this release. Despite the marginal EPS miss, the stock reacted positively, rising 6.36%, suggesting that investors focused on underlying business momentum or forward-looking commentary.
